Transaction 5716715634828d10cc4b230cab96a029ab51c5c53905fd8dd0ea485176a6e303
1 Input
1 Output
-
5716715634828d10cc4b230cab96a029ab51c5c53905fd8dd0ea485176a6e303:0
- value
- 959990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 450a6ad4498418370544f45ec3d16b8aff402a05 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17J473W2wZwzU2c6UYqH7JMbFecbcwvvEV